Chelsea star eyes Spain
By European Football
May 12 2006
Arjen Robben while stressing that he is very happy in England, has admitted that the lure of football in Spain, could tempt him to leave Stamford Bridge.
Robben was an inconsistent member of the championship winning Chelsea side, and there have been reports that Jose Mourinho, could be willing to sell the Dutch star, with Real Madrid being touted as a possible destination.

Robben is a player of superb talent, even in he does mince when he runs, and his father was keen to stress that they have not as yet spoken to anyone saying:

"I have not spoken with anyone."

"But Madrid are one of the biggest clubs in Spain and the world.

"Of course it's a good option because if we were to leave England, it would only be for Spain.

"Yes, he has not played many games from the start.

"Every footballer likes to be on the pitch all the time. If not, there's not much they can do."
